Breeding different lines does not make any difference...The issues in Super Blacks and Caramels have nothing to do with inbreeding...the kinking is a genetic deformity that goes with the morph.
OP I suggest not breeding for a Super Black...It's a 50/50 shot at making deformed Supers...
In 2003 I spent $25,000 on a pair of Black Pastels with hopes of making bunches of Super Blacks...After learning of the issues I only tried once and I got a deformed faced, kinked up Super Black!!!
1 out of the 2 very first Super Blacks produced had a cleft pallet...
